History

2006-07: The Grand Rapids, MN native finished second on Minnesota-Duluth in scoring with 29 points (six goals, 23 assists). His 23 assists also led the team. Wagner's stellar performance earned him a selection to the All-WCHA Third Team.  He played 14 games with Peoria after his NCAA season concluded, and piled up points at the Traverse City Prospect Tournament that the Blues participated in.

Left college hockey after his junior season to sign a free agent contract with the St. Louis Blues.

2007-08: Wagner split time between St. Louis and Blues affiliate Peoria (AHL) this season. In 24 appearances with the Blues, he notched two goals and six assists, including one power-play goal. He finished the season with the Rivermen, a productive 23 games for the defenseman; he tallied five goals and seven assists in his time with Peoria.
